#include <G4Polyline.hh>
Inheritance diagram for G4Polyline:
Public Types | |
typedef G4Point3DList::iterator | iterator |
Public Member Functions | |
G4Polyline () | |
virtual | ~G4Polyline () |
G4Polyline & | transform (const G4Transform3D &) |
Friends | |
std::ostream & | operator<< (std::ostream &os, const G4Polyline &) |
Definition at line 47 of file G4Polyline.hh.
G4Polyline::G4Polyline | ( | ) |
G4Polyline::~G4Polyline | ( | ) | [virtual] |
G4Polyline & G4Polyline::transform | ( | const G4Transform3D & | ) |
Definition at line 38 of file G4Polyline.cc.
References transform().
Referenced by G4VSceneHandler::AddPrimitive(), and transform().
00038 { 00039 for (iterator i = begin(); i != end(); ++i) i->transform(transformation); 00040 return *this; 00041 }
std::ostream& operator<< | ( | std::ostream & | os, | |
const G4Polyline & | line | |||
) | [friend] |
Definition at line 43 of file G4Polyline.cc.
00043 { 00044 os << "G4Polyline: "; 00045 os << '\n' << (const G4Visible&) line; 00046 os << '\n' << (const G4Point3DList&) line; 00047 return os; 00048 }